Understanding Stress and Its Impact on Your Wellbeing

Understanding the multifaceted nature of stress is essential for devising effective stress management strategies. Stress is not just a mental state; it has profound physical implications as well.

How Chronic Stress Affects Your Body and Mind

Chronic stress can lead to a myriad of health issues, ranging from anxiety and depression to cardiovascular diseases. It affects the body’s immune system, making it harder to fight off infections.

The Science Behind Effective Stress Relief

The science behind stress relief is rooted in understanding how stress affects the body and mind. Effective stress relief involves both physical and psychological strategies.

Stress Hormones and Physical Responses

When stressed, the body releases stress hormones like cortisol and adrenaline. These hormones prepare the body for ‘fight or flight,’ causing physical responses such as increased heart rate and blood pressure.

The Mind-Body Connection in Stress Management

The mind-body connection plays a crucial role in stress management. Techniques like meditation and deep breathing can help calm the mind, thereby reducing physical stress responses. Utilizing relaxation tools such as massage devices and aromatherapy products can also be beneficial.

Relaxation Products for Stress Relief: Finding What Works for You

The journey to a calmer life begins with understanding and selecting the appropriate relaxation products. With so many options available, it’s essential to identify what works best for your specific needs.

Assessing Your Personal Stress Triggers

Understanding your stress triggers is the first step towards effective stress management. This involves recognizing the sources of your stress and how they affect you.

Physical vs. Mental Stress Symptoms

Stress can manifest both physically and mentally. Physical symptoms include headaches, muscle tension, and fatigue, while mental symptoms can include anxiety, irritability, and difficulty concentrating.

Tracking Your Stress Patterns

Keeping a stress journal can help you track your stress patterns, identifying when and why you feel stressed. This information is invaluable in choosing the right relaxation products.

Physical Relaxation Tools to Ease Tension

With the increasing demands of modern life, it’s more important than ever to have access to tools that can help alleviate physical tension. Physical relaxation tools offer a range of benefits, from reducing muscle strain to promoting overall wellbeing.

Massage Devices for At-Home Stress Relief

Massage devices are a popular choice for those seeking to ease tension at home. They come in various forms, each designed to target specific areas of the body.

Handheld Massagers and Massage Guns

Handheld massagers and massage guns are versatile tools that can be used on multiple muscle groups. They offer different intensity settings, allowing users to customize their massage experience. Using a handheld massager can significantly reduce muscle soreness and improve circulation.

Neck and Shoulder Massagers

Neck and shoulder massagers are designed to target areas that are prone to strain. These devices often feature heat settings, further enhancing their relaxing effects. A warm massage can be particularly soothing after a long day.

Weighted Blankets and Compression Products

Weighted blankets and compression products work on the principle of deep pressure stimulation, which can have a calming effect on the body. They are used to promote relaxation and improve sleep quality.

Choosing the Right Weight and Material

When selecting a weighted blanket, it’s crucial to choose the right weight and material. The weight should be approximately 10% of the user’s body weight. Materials vary, with some offering breathability and others providing a softer touch.

How to Use Weighted Products Effectively

To get the most out of weighted blankets, they should be used consistently, ideally during sleep or when relaxing. It’s also recommended to start with shorter periods to allow the body to adjust.

Acupressure Mats and Reflexology Tools

Acupressure mats and reflexology tools stimulate pressure points on the body, promoting relaxation and reducing pain. These tools can be used in the comfort of one’s home, offering a convenient way to manage stress.

Mental Relaxation Aids for Calming Your Mind

In the quest for a calmer mind, various mental relaxation aids have emerged as effective tools for stress relief. These aids range from digital applications to physical products, all designed to help individuals manage stress and achieve a more peaceful state of mind.

Meditation Apps and Digital Stress Management Tools

Meditation apps have become increasingly popular as stress reduction products, offering guided meditations and tracking features to help users manage their mental state. These digital tools provide accessible and personalized approaches to stress management.

Guided Meditation Resources

Guided meditation resources, such as those found in apps like Headspace and Calm, offer structured meditation sessions that can help reduce anxiety and improve focus. These resources are particularly useful for those new to meditation, providing a gentle introduction to the practice.

Biofeedback and Breathing Assistance Devices

Biofeedback devices and breathing assistance tools are other forms of digital stress management tools. They help users become aware of their physiological responses to stress and teach them how to control these responses through breathing exercises and other techniques.

Sound Therapy Devices and White Noise Machines

Sound therapy devices and white noise machines are relaxation products for stress relief that work by creating a soothing auditory environment. These devices can help mask distracting noises and promote a calm atmosphere, conducive to relaxation and sleep.

Aromatherapy Products for Mental Clarity

Aromatherapy products, including essential oils and diffusers, are used to promote mental clarity and relaxation. Certain scents, such as lavender and peppermint, are known for their calming effects and can be used in various ways to enhance mental wellbeing.

Essential Oils and Diffusers

Essential oils can be used in diffusers to spread their fragrance throughout a room, creating a calming atmosphere. Popular essential oils for relaxation include chamomile, eucalyptus, and frankincense, each offering unique benefits for mental clarity and stress relief.

Aromatherapy Jewelry and Portable Options

Aromatherapy jewelry and portable options, such as scented necklaces or pouches, allow individuals to enjoy the benefits of aromatherapy on the go. These products provide a discreet and convenient way to use aromatherapy for stress relief throughout the day.

Creating a Stress-Relief Environment at Home and Work

Designing a stress-relief environment involves more than just aesthetics; it’s about creating a space that promotes relaxation and calmness. By incorporating specific elements, you can significantly reduce stress levels and enhance your overall wellbeing.

Lighting Solutions for Relaxation

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the tone for a relaxing environment. The right lighting can help reduce eye strain and create a calming ambiance.

Light Therapy Lamps and Color Therapy

Light therapy lamps are designed to help regulate your circadian rhythms, improving mood and reducing stress. Color therapy, on the other hand, uses specific colors to evoke emotional responses and promote relaxation.

Smart Lighting Systems for Mood Enhancement

Smart lighting systems allow you to adjust the color temperature and brightness of your lights to suit your mood and environment. This can be particularly useful for creating a relaxing atmosphere in the evening.

Soundscaping Your Space

Soundscaping involves creating a soothing auditory environment that can help mask distracting noises and promote relaxation. This can be achieved through the use of sound therapy devices or white noise machines.

Comfort-Enhancing Products for Your Surroundings

Comfort-enhancing products can significantly contribute to a stress-relief environment. These include ergonomic supports, comfort items, and nature-inspired stress relievers.

Ergonomic Supports and Comfort Items

Ergonomic supports, such as backrests and footrests, can help reduce physical discomfort and promote relaxation. Comfort items, like plush throw blankets, can add a tactile element to your space that enhances feelings of calmness.

Nature-Inspired Stress Relievers

Nature-inspired stress relievers, such as plants and nature sounds, can create a calming atmosphere. Studies have shown that being around nature can reduce stress levels and improve mood.
